ABV: 6.0% IBU: 68 Ticks: 16
This West Coast style IPA, made with Centennial and Summit hops is sure to appeal to IPA lovers everywhere. This citrus IPA is sure to please the most discriminating drinker.

Bottle. Sweet tart apricot, caramel, and sweet orange hops aroma. Slightly hazy light copper with a small off-white head. Fruity caramel malt, citrus peel, and herbal hops flavor. Medium body, soft carbonation.

Hazy, dark orange...short, thin, off-white head. Light orange peel aroma. Taste is watery, weak orange/grapefruit peel. Fairly pleasant bittering, but the lack of zest and abundance of water takes it down a few notches.

Bottle. Pours Gold with fluffy white head. Nose and taste of dried citrus, dried orange peel, caramel malt and dried grain. Lighter bodied. Finishes dryish citrus peel.

12 ounce bottle. Hazy amber orange color. Rocky beige head. Fragrant citrus hop aroma. Toasted malt flavor with bitter citrus hops upfront. Palate is dominated by citrusy, peppery hops. Dry bitter hop finish.Overall, a typical IPA, but it lacks complexity.
